The postcode L14 9LN is located in Liverpool, in the county of Merseyside. It was introduced in July 1995 and is an active postcode. L14 9LN is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

L14 9LN is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of L14 9LN as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> Multi-ethnic professionals with families.

The closest road name to L14 9LN is Aquarius Close which is centered 16 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Taurus Road and is 64 m away. The closest railway station is Roby Rail Station, 1.64 km away.

The closest primary school to L14 9LN (for ages 11 and under) is Blueberry Park.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on January 12, 2022.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Broughton Hall Catholic High School. The last OFSTED inspection on May 16, 2019 rated this school as Requires improvement

The local pub for residents of L14 9LN is Carrickfergus Cricket Club - Bar and is 2.93 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on October 14,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Mama Chef and is 2.89 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on March 4,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 187.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 19.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.7 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for L14 9LN is covered by the Merseyside police force association and Liverpool is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
